The Project Director for the Workshop Training and Business Development Center will be responsible for the operational aspects of the project. The Director will collaborate with private employers to seek employees who need training, partner with community organizations to recruit participants for skills development, and engage with small businesses to assess their business development needs. The project director will solicit incumbent worker training, development, and consulting services to Miami Valley industry private industry with specific focus on historically underserved and underemployed populations to create career pathways for participants by providing training in high demand skills in:
1) advanced materials and advanced manufacturing, and
2) information technology and advanced data management.
The Director will provide leadership, management, and business acumen to direct reports, as well as monitoring their fiscal tracking of all activities. The Director will support as necessary, both credit and non-credit program completion initiatives to incumbent workers and individuals seeking employment. The Director reports directly to the Associate Provost for Research.
This position will be located at the Dayton Campus
Essential Duties and Responsibilities- Oversee business development activities specifically marketing and selling workforce training courses and programs to regional business and industry customers.
- Understand, identify, and anticipate the diverse needs of business and industry (soft-skills, workforce & technical).
- Build relationships with a wide variety of community and governmental agencies, educational institutions, employers, businesses, and other groups to identify needs and strategies comprehensively; market programs; promote community education and awareness related to training and employment issues.
- Fiscal administration of federal grant, ensure compliance with regulations, and program effectiveness.
- Recruit and manage a pool of non-credit adjunct training/education/consulting professionals and coordinate delivery of their services.
- Prepare and submit monthly, annual, and periodic reports including fiscal data, as required.
- Coordinate workforce development, economic development and educational events hosted in or by the Workshop Training and Business Development Center.
- Develop and revise the Workforce Tabloid/Catalog for Workshop Training and Business Development Center programs and courses.
- Research and recommend new programs/services that have potential to increase enrollment and participation. Assist in development and implementation when necessary.
- Provide assistance in developing workforce development grants and the administration of resources from relevant funding streams.
- Provide support for Central State faculty members and other workshop instructors to secure and administer equipment maintenance contracts and coordinate the maintenance and repair of equipment.
- Manage the recommendations for new initiatives & additional funding requests for equipment & supplies in line with the Center’s emerging technologies and program enhancements.
- Represent the Center as needed at various training, civic, educational, and professional meetings.
- Supervise the Project Coordinator.
- Perform other duties as assigned.
